Pernod Ricard est un leader mondial du secteur des vins et spiritueux, associant des savoir-faire uniques dans la fabrication de ses produits, le développement de ses marques et leur distribution mondiale.

Notre vaste portefeuille, allant du premium au luxe, compte notamment la vodka Absolut, le pastis Ricard, les scotch whiskies Ballantine's, Chivas Regal, Royal Salute et The Glenlivet, le whisky irlandais Jameson, le cognac Martell, le rhum Havana Club, le gin Beefeater, la liqueur Malibu ou les champagnes Mumm et Perrier-Jouët.

Position Summary

Championing the moments that drive our consumers closer to our brands (Absolut Vodka, Jameson, Chivas Regal, Havana Club, Ballantine's and more than 200 in the portfolio) is at the core of Pernod Ricard's global Consumer Journey & Marketing Performance strategy; therefore it is business-critical that the Group makes sharp, disciplined choices from marketing investment decisions (market, brand, touchpoint, platform) to best-in-class media execution.

To maximize the ROI of our marketing investment through optimal mix and execution excellence, we are searching for a Global Media and Measurement Director to join the Global Marketing team and help drive this transition into the evolved Global Media and Measurement team within broader Global CoE (Center of Expertise). This is a fixed-term role (CDD) of 8 months.

Reporting to the Global Consumer Journey and Marketing Performance Director, the Global Media and Measurement Director will steer the implementation of our Group omni-media strategy and an advanced marketing performance measurement framework - transforming insights into best-in-class execution guidelines for markets across brands & channels. This role is critical in driving data-informed decision-making, optimizing marketing investments across touchpoints, and enabling sustainable growth for our portfolio of brands.

You will oversee a talented, international team of media and performance experts focused on understanding, measuring and improving marketing ROI through executional excellence, advanced analytics and marketing mix modeling.
